ASTM A252 Mild Pipe Steel Grade 3 Description
A252 GR3 pipe piles are Grade 3 steel pipe piles manufactured according to the American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M) A252 standard. They have a wide range of applications in engineering construction and are typically in the form of circular steel pipes. Various wall thicknesses and diameters are available. The pipe ends are generally flat and perpendicular to the pipe axis, facilitating butt jointing and connection during construction. Minor scratches and oxidation discoloration may occur on the surface due to the manufacturing process, but these will not affect their performance.

ASTM A252 grade 3 Steel Pipe Piles Mechanical properties:
|
Mechanical Property |
Grade 3 |
|
Minimum Yield strength ReH MPa |
310 |
|
Tensile strength Rm MPa |
455 |
|
Minimum elongation A% |
20 |

astm a252 grade 3 modified
ASTM A252 Grade 3 modified is a high-strength steel pipe pile with a minimum yield strength of 50 ksi (345 MPa) and a minimum tensile strength of 66 ksi (455 MPa). The "modified" aspect signifies a higher minimum yield strength than standard ASTM A252 Grade 3 (310 MPa or 45,000 psi), making it suitable for projects with particularly heavy loads, such as those used in foundations for large buildings or bridges.
astm a252 grade 3 welding process
Raw Material Preparation:
Select standard-compliant carbon steel as raw material. The chemical composition and mechanical properties of this steel must meet the requirements of Grade 3 in the A252 standard.
Inspect the raw materials to ensure they are free of defects and impurities and meet production requirements.
Steel Plate Cutting and Pre-treatment:
Cut the steel into suitable production plate sizes.
Pre-treat the steel plates, such as removing rust and leveling, to ensure surface cleanliness and flatness.
Forming and Welding:
Use a forming machine to roll the steel plates into round tube shapes.
Use appropriate welding methods (such as submerged arc welding, high-frequency welding, etc.) to firmly weld the joints of the round tubes, forming a continuous steel pipe.
Inspect the welds to ensure they are free of cracks, incomplete fusion, and other defects.
Cutting to Length and End Processing:
Cut the welded steel pipes to the specified lengths according to order requirements.
Process the pipe ends, such as flattening and chamfering, to facilitate subsequent construction and connection. Heat Treatment (if required):
Heat treatment, such as normalizing and tempering, is applied to the steel pipes according to standard requirements or customer order needs to improve their mechanical and processing properties.
Inspection and Testing:
Comprehensive inspection and testing are performed on the produced pipe piles, including visual inspection, dimensional measurement, mechanical property testing (such as tensile testing and bending testing), and non-destructive testing (such as ultrasonic testing and radiographic testing).
Ensuring the quality of the pipe piles meets the requirements of Grade 3 in ASTM A252 standard.
Corrosion Protection (if required):
Corrosion protection treatment, such as painting and galvanizing, is applied to the pipe piles according to the requirements of the service environment to improve their corrosion resistance.
